Subject: Handover — Fabrikit on-call

Hey! Quick handover notes. Fabrikit (our test-data factory lib) had a flaky seed generator this week — if builds fail on the Norwick suite, just bump the seed cache and rerun. Docs live on the Lantermill wiki under "Fabrikit basics," which new folks should skim first. Nothing else burning. If anything weird pops up overnight, ping the library owner directly.

billing contact of bafog-bawip = fraael@lumicworks.corp

**Finance Review — Bravewick Range Pricing**

Quick recap for the board: Bravewick pricing landed well. The 5% uplift on the mid-tier stuck with barely any churn, and margin is up two points. Entry-tier remains loss-leading but feeds upgrades nicely. Kessa's team wants one more tweak before year-end, and the thinking behind that is set out below.

board note of yagap-yadup: Gross margin on Quenwyn came in at 15 percent against a plan of 10 percent. Only 7 of the 140 pilot accounts renewed Quenwyn, so a churn review is set for January 1.

## Changelog — SketchLoom 4.2.1 (key rotation)

This release reworks undo/redo in the diagram editor: history is now stored as immutable command deltas, so undoing a node move no longer discards connector edits made afterward. Redo survives autosave, and the history cap rose from 50 to 200 steps. New team members should note that history serialization changed, which is why we rotated the release signing key as part of this deploy. The new key, effective immediately for all 4.2.x builds, is as follows.

deploy key for kagup-bawig: bky9_ZMq28eTw9

**Item 7 — Quota Service Keys.** Before signing, confirm the per-tenant rate quota config in Ledgerline matches the approved spreadsheet. Mismatches block the ceremony. Two witnesses verify checksums; release manager countersigns. After rotation, the old quota-signing key is sealed in the offline vault at the Bramwick site. The vault's emergency recovery passphrase, required if both custodians are unavailable, is recorded below.

vault phrase of yaguf-hahaf = druath-holix

14:22 — Rebalancer for Spokelet began dispatching trucks to empty docks citywide. Root cause: stale station snapshot after the feed migration. Mitigation: froze dispatch queue, rolled back to prior snapshot. Normal routing resumed by 14:51. The rollback job emitted a confirmation token, recorded below for audit.

pipeline stamp: htk4_66df